Why Use Water Shoes?

As a first-timer, you might be wondering why you should use water shoes. Well, I can assure you, they are a game-changer. When I first tried water shoes, I was amazed at the difference they made in my water activities.

Let me briefly explain some of the main benefits of using water shoes.

Firstly, water shoes provide excellent protection for your feet. They shield your soles from sharp rocks, shells, and other hazards you may encounter in the water. This is especially important for first-timers, as they may not be familiar with their surroundings.

Secondly, water shoes offer improved traction on slippery surfaces. We all know that wet surfaces can be quite slippery, and it’s easy to lose your footing. Water shoes are designed with special non-slip soles, which help prevent accidents and give you a more stable footing.

Another great aspect of water shoes is their quick-drying nature. Unlike traditional shoes or sandals, they are made of materials that dry quickly. This is a big plus, as no one enjoys walking around in wet shoes.

In addition, water shoes are super comfortable. They are designed to fit snugly and can be worn for extended periods without causing discomfort.

Plus, they offer support to your feet, reducing the chances of developing aches and pains after a day spent in the water.

Lastly, water shoes are versatile. They are not just for swimming and wading but can be used for various water-based activities such as kayaking, paddleboarding, and even water aerobics.

As a first-timer, you’ll appreciate having a single pair of footwear that can meet numerous needs.

So, there you have it – just a few reasons why water shoes are a fantastic choice, especially for first-timers. They provide excellent protection, traction, and comfort. Give them a try, and I am sure you will not be disappointed.

Consider the Environment

When I started looking for water shoes, the first thing I took into account was the environment I’d be encountering. Beach: If you’ll be mainly on the beach, walking on soft sand and enjoying the sun, a lighter and more flexible shoe may be ideal.

These are usually made of mesh material, which allows for excellent airflow and quick drying.

Rocky terrain: If you’re more of an adventurous soul and planning to explore rocky shores or coral reefs, look for water shoes with a durable sole that offers better protection against sharp objects. The rubber or thick TPU sole should provide good grip and support.

Connection to nature: For me, connecting with Mother Nature was important, and I wanted my water shoes to reflect that. I chose shoes with eco-friendly materials, such as natural rubber or recyclable synthetic fabrics, to minimize my impact on the environment.

Here are some factors that helped me make my decision:

  • Material: Mesh, neoprene, or synthetic fabrics for breathability and quick drying.
  • Sole: Rubber or TPU for grip and protection.
  • Eco-friendly options: Environmentally conscious materials for a low-impact choice.

By carefully considering the environment and your personal preferences, you can find the perfect water shoes for your first experience.

How to Wear and Adjust Water Shoes

As a first-timer to water shoes, it’s essential to get the right fit and know how to adjust them for maximum comfort. I’ll walk you through the process.

First, you’ll want to find your perfect pair. It’s vital to wear water shoes that fit snugly, as they will expand when wet. To improve accuracy, measure your feet while wearing the appropriate socks.

If you’re planning to use water shoes for snorkeling or diving, wearing neoprene socks is essential.

Now that you’ve picked your water shoes let’s put them on. Slip each foot into the shoe, noting that it’s normal for your toes to feel a bit tight. Next, adjust the shoe to fit your foot securely.

Most water shoes have a pull-tab or a lace system at the back; simply pull on the tab or tighten the laces until your foot feels snug and supported.

Be cautious not to over-tighten, as it can lead to discomfort.

If your water shoes have Velcro straps, follow these steps:

  1. Loosen the straps by pulling them away from the shoe’s body.
  2. Place your foot comfortably into the shoe.
  3. Adjust the straps evenly across your foot, ensuring they are neither too tight nor too loose.

For those of you with slip-on water shoes, just slide your foot in, and it should naturally adjust to your foot’s shape.

While wearing your water shoes, keep these tips in mind:

  • Test their grip on wet surfaces before walking on slippery rocks or boats.
  • Remember to rinse them with fresh water after each use to prevent material deterioration and unpleasant odors.
  • Air dry your water shoes, avoiding direct sunlight to maintain the material’s integrity.

By carefully selecting and properly adjusting your water shoes, you’ll be well on your way to a comfortable, safe, and enjoyable experience in the water. Happy exploring!

Taking Care of Your Water Shoes

Keeping my water shoes in good shape is essential to ensure their longevity and make my every aquatic adventure comfortable and safe. Here’s how I take care of my water shoes:

After each use, I always rinse my water shoes thoroughly with fresh water to remove sand, dirt, and any chemicals from pools or the sea. This step is essential, as it helps prevent the buildup of bacteria and keeps my water shoes smelling fresh.

To dry my water shoes, I place them in a well-ventilated area away from direct sunlight. This helps prevent the material from stretching or becoming discolored. It’s best to avoid using a machine dryer or placing them near a heat source, as doing so can damage the shoes.

Instead, I sometimes stuff them with paper towels or newspapers to absorb excess water and help maintain their shape.

Cleaning my water shoes is also vital in maintaining their durability. If I notice any stubborn dirt or stains on them, I gently scrub them using a soft brush and mild soap.

Remember to avoid harsh chemicals or abrasive materials, as they can harm the water shoes.

To keep my water shoes odor-free, I occasionally sprinkle some baking soda inside them before storing them away. This helps neutralize any unpleasant smells and keeps them fresh for my next adventure.

Finally, it’s essential to store my water shoes properly when they’re not in use. I ensure they are completely dry before putting them away in a cool, dry place. Keeping water shoes in a damp or hot environment can cause them to deteriorate more quickly.

I also avoid folding or crushing them to maintain their shape and function.

I’ve managed to keep my water shoes in excellent condition, following these simple steps, allowing me to fully enjoy every water-filled experience.

Frequently Asked Questions

What are the top factors to consider when buying water shoes?

When I buy water shoes, I consider the material, grip, quick-dry features, and drainage. A breathable material ensures comfort, while a good grip on the sole keeps me safe on slippery surfaces.

Quick-drying and drainage features are essential for keeping my feet dry, reducing the chances of fungal infections.

How should water shoes fit for optimal comfort?

For optimal comfort, my water shoes should fit snugly without being too tight or restrictive. There should be enough room for my toes to wiggle, and the shoe should not rub or cause blisters.

To achieve the perfect fit, I make sure to try on different sizes and models before making a purchase.

Are there water shoes designed for specific activities?

Yes, there are water shoes specially designed for different activities.

For example, I prefer water shoes with extra cushioning for hiking, while for water sports like paddleboarding or kayaking, I go for ones with strong grip and drainage. Considering the activity helps me choose the most suitable pair.

What are the differences between various brands of water shoes?

Different brands of water shoes offer varying levels of quality, comfort, and features. Some are known for their durability, while others focus on style and versatility.

I often compare customer reviews and expert opinions to make an informed decision based on my needs and preferences.

How do I choose the right water shoes for my child?

When choosing water shoes for my child, I prioritize comfort, safety, and ease of use. Shoes with adjustable straps or elastic bands provide a secure fit and prevent the shoe from slipping off.

I also consider the grip, as well as materials that are gentle on my child’s skin.

How do I care for and maintain my water shoes?

To keep my water shoes in good condition, I make sure to rinse them thoroughly with clean water after each use, removing any sand, dirt, or debris. I then leave them to air dry before storing them away.

Regularly checking the shoes for any signs of wear or damage helps ensure that they remain suitable for use.
